Web16. apr 2024 · Eating spicy foods may actually prevent peptic ulcers by inhibiting acid production in the stomach, Ferraz-Valles says. But it's important to note that for some people who already have peptic ulcers, spicy food may make their ulcers worse or cause more symptoms, as any food might. According to a study in the New York Times, consuming a spicy plate of food … Web17. dec 2024 · 7. Heart Health. Capsaicin also can play a role in promoting heart health. In a study on rats, scientists found that supplementing with the chemical found in chili peppers was able to help lower blood pressure in hypertensive rats. (6) This happens by helping the blood vessels relax.
